About

Lorenzo Fiori is a leading researcher at the intersection of occupational health, robotics, and human factors engineering. His primary research areas focus on mitigating work-related risks through advanced technology and inclusive design. Fiori’s most impactful contribution is his seminal work on Human-Robot Collaboration (HRC) technologies, where he systematically analyzed how collaborative robots can reduce the prevalence of work-related musculoskeletal diseases in Industry 4.0 settings. This paper, with 14 citations, has become a foundational reference for engineers and ergonomists seeking to design safer industrial workplaces. Additionally, Fiori has made significant strides in rehabilitation engineering through a systematic review on motor performance assessment indexes for job reintegration of individuals with neuromuscular disorders. This work, cited 5 times, provides critical frameworks for helping people with disabilities return to work by bridging the gap between clinical rehabilitation and occupational demands.
